GREENSBORO, NORTH CAROLINA – Ryo Ishikawa put himself in contention for his first PGA title on Friday, when he fired in nine birdies for an 8-under-par 62 to sit two strokes off the lead at the Wyndham Championship.
Ishikawa is tied for seventh, two strokes back of joint leaders Heath Slocum and Scott Langley. Ishikawa’s round of 62 was his lowest on the U.S. tour.
